WebSep 1, 2024 · First, find your profit margin: $300 – $210 = $90. $90 / $300 = 30%. You want to give a 4% early payment discount to your customer, which would be a savings of $12 ($300 X 0.04). So, the customer would owe $288 ($300 – $12). Determine your profit margin for the early payment discount: $288 – $210 = $78. WebMar 5, 2024 · A sales discount is a reduction taken by a customer from the invoiced price of goods or services, in exchange for early payment to the seller. The seller usually states the standard terms under which a sales discount may be taken in the header bar of its invoices. An example of these terms is "2/10 net 30," which means that a customer can take ...
